Latest Patents
One of Micke's latest patents is an electromechanical brake pressure generator for a hydraulic brake system of a vehicle. This innovative device features a spindle drive unit that converts rotational motion into translational motion for the actuation of a hydraulic piston/cylinder unit. The design includes a multi-stage gear linkage that connects the spindle drive unit to an electric drive motor. This gear linkage incorporates a planetary gearset unit, which is driven by a motor pinion acting as a sun gear. The output from the ring gear of this unit drives the spindle drive unit. Additionally, Micke has developed a motor assembly that includes a rotor and a sensor arrangement. This arrangement features a sensor and a target, with the target applied to the rotor's surface and the sensor mounted on a bearing shield opposite the target.
